Culinary Assistant Salary in Arizona

How much does a Culinary Assistant make in Arizona?

As of September 01, 2026, the average salary for a Culinary Assistant in Arizona is $32,585 per year, which breaks down to an hourly rate of $16.

However, a Culinary Assistant's salary can vary significantly. Here’s a look at the typical salary range:

  • Top Earners (90th percentile): $37,177
  • Majority Range (25th-75th percentile): $30,340 to $34,989
  • Entry-Level (10th percentile): $28,296

How Experience Level Affects Culinary Assistant Salaries?

Experience is a primary driver of a Culinary Assistant's salary. As you build your skills and take on more complex tasks, your compensation generally increases. Here’s how the average salary grows at different career stages:

  • Entry-Level (less than 1 year): $32,055
  • Early Career (1-2 years): $32,118
  • Mid-Level (2-4 years): $32,935
  • Senior-Level (5-8 years): $34,020
  • Expert (over 8 years): $34,098

Culinary Assistant Salary by Industry: Top Paying Sectors

For Culinary Assistant roles, the industry you choose can affect earning potential by as much as 60% (the gap between the highest and lowest paying industries). Data shows that the Energy & Utilities and Aerospace & Defense sectors offer the strongest compensation, at 30% above the average. In contrast, Culinary Assistant positions in Financial Services or Software & Networking typically offer lower base pay, as these industries often view Culinary Assistant as a support function rather than a direct revenue driver.
